Chinese VIP gamblers boost Q3 earnings for South Korean casino operators

South Korea’s casino operators reported solid third-quarter earnings, supported by a sharp increase in Chinese tourists and a recovery in the global gaming industry, according to tourism and brokerage industry data.

According to the Ministry of Justice’s Immigration and Foreign Policy Headquarters Statistical Monthly Report on the 8th, 6,491,846 foreigners entered the country on tourist (B-2) visas from January to September this year, a 17.6% increase from the same period last year (5,519,648). Foreign tourist numbers peaked at 7.15 million in 2019 before declining sharply due to the COVID-19 pandemic. After recovering to pre-pandemic levels with 5.12 million in 2023, last year saw a record high of 7,546,000 visitors.

If the current trend continues, this year’s record is likely to be broken, as the first nine months already account for 86% of last year’s total.

As foreign tourist numbers hit a record high, South Korea’s distribution and tourism sectors are also reaping benefits.

The hotel and casino industries are also reporting strong performance, driven by visa-free group tours for Chinese visitors and a general rise in foreign tourists.

Lotte Tourism Development achieved record-high sales of 186.6 billion won and operating profit of 52.9 billion won in the third quarter, up 34.2% and 138.9% year-on-year, respectively. Its operating margin surged from 8.3% last year to 28.4% in the third quarter this year.

Notably, the casino division’s sales for the first three quarters reached 333.9 billion won, already exceeding last year’s annual total of 294.3 billion won. The hotel division (Grand Hyatt Jeju) also recorded its highest-ever sales of 46.1 billion won, with an average room occupancy rate of 90.2% in the third quarter—nearly full capacity.

Paradise Company and Grand Korea Leisure (GKL), both operating casinos, are estimated to have seen their third-quarter operating profits rise 42.5% and 186% year-on-year to 51.6 billion won and 16.6 billion won, respectively.

A distribution industry official remarked, “Since this year’s Chuseok holiday falls in October, part of the holiday season’s performance will be reflected in the fourth quarter. Combined with the year-end season, we expect further improvement in fourth-quarter results.”
